Qatar Fuel (Woqod) has opened a new fuel station in Al Nigyan (Al Majd Road), raising its network of fixed and mobile petrol stations to 101, the company announced in a statement on Tuesday.
The Al Nigyan petrol station is spread over an area of 20,000 square metres and has three lanes with six dispensers for light vehicles, and three lanes with six dispensers for heavy vehicles, which
will serve Al Nigyan area, Al Majd Road and its neighborhood.
The fuel station offers round-the-clock services to its residents, and includes Sidra convenience store, manual car wash, oil change and tyre repair works for heavy
vehicles, in addition to sale of gasoline and diesel products for both light and heavy
vehicles.
